As the crypto community braces for the Securities and Exchange Commission's (SEC) verdict on the eagerly awaited Ethereum exchange-traded fund (ETF), JP Morgan analysts have cast a shadow of uncertainty over its fate. Recent actions by the SEC against entities linked to Ethereum have fueled speculations about the likelihood of approval. In a recent note, JP Morgan analysts expressed skepticism, citing the SEC's undisclosed investigations into firms associated with the Ethereum Foundation. This cloud of uncertainty has left many questioning the future of Ethereum ETFs and the broader implications for the cryptocurrency market.
The upcoming Bitcoin halving is set to be a unique event in the history of the cryptocurrency. Unlike previous halvings, which have been followed by significant price increases, experts are divided on the potential impact of this halving on Bitcoin's price. Some believe that the days of massive price surges are over due to the coin's increasingly scarce supply. However, others argue that high demand for Bitcoin, fueled by the recent approval of Bitcoin ETFs, could lead to a shorter, more explosive bull run than in previous halvings.
Crypto analysts are warning that a potential drop in Bitcoin's price could trigger a wave of liquidations on derivative exchanges. According to Ali Martinez, if Bitcoin falls below $70,190, it could lead to $33 million in liquidations. This comes as Bitcoin is currently trading at $69,336.8, having already experienced significant liquidations in the past 24 hours. However, some experts remain bullish on Bitcoin's long-term prospects.
